No payouts since December 8th

2020/12/08 02:20:46 was the last deposit. I saw something about a minimum payout due to prices (understandable) but what is the minimum payout? Is there a way to keep track of how much our account has accumulated so far?

The minimum payout is 4 times the ERC20 transfer cost, using average gas prices from the hours before the payments are made.

The latest version of the storagenode dashboard (1.24.4) should show you more clearly what’s been paid and what’s accumulating.

Now that it costs 1701 gwei (US @2.50) to send .5 Eth, when are we going to get our payouts from Dec, Jan and Feb?

When your node would accumulate enough to be paid.
And you should take a look on average cost of ERC20 transfers


Multiple average fee for ERC20 to 4 and you can estimate the minimum threshold for L1 payouts.

You can also opt-in for zkSync and receive your payout right away in the nearest payout period (it’s a first two weeks of the next month for a previous): https://documentation.storj.io/dependencies/storage-node-operator-payout-information/zk-sync-opt-in-for-snos

1.24.4 is installed now. I don’t see anything about funds accrued.

Click on “Payout Information”, take a look on the left upper corner, it’s states “Balance”, there is undistributed payout.
You also can see it under each satellite for the last month with finished payout (for January 2021 in our case). When the February 2021 payout would be completed and if you still would have undistributed payouts you will see them there.
If you would opt-in for zkSync, you likely will se a TX to the block explorer in the Payout history below.
You should also see a distributed amount in the Payout history under each satellite.
